Pearson Airport (YYZ)

Massive airport. Leave yourself plenty of time to get to your gate, it feels like you walk 72 miles sometimes here. Lots of connections globally, and usually less expensive to fly into than Billy Bishop. Recently installed the  "UP Train" that takes you directly to Union Station in downtown Toronto in about 25 minutes for about $30

Sheraton Gateway in Terminal 3-Literally connected the airport. Also take the sky-tram to the UP train if you need to get downtown. Super easy, and a pretty nice hotel too. 


Fairmont Royal York

Perfect location for almost everything. Directly across the street from Union Station, so perfect for getting in late, or if it's cold and you can just pop across the street. Also, connected to The Path so you can stay inside during the winter, or rain. Starbucks on the next block, however also a Kerug in room. Taxi's at all hours out front, but also shuttle to Billy Bishop Airport that will pick up in front of said Starbucks every 15-20 minutes for free.


Billy Bishop Airport (YTZ)

My favorite airport in the world. This is the city center airport for Toronto, its on this little island. You used to have to take a little ferry across to get there, but they recently built an underground tunnel which is particularly convenient when its cold out. Airport security in Canada is no joke, they are in no hurry and they really do look at EVERYTHING. However, they are super nice and there are only ever like 10 people in line. Here is the bonus, there is a complimentary cafe in the terminal lounge! As much tea, coffee, chocolate biscuits, and granola as your heart desires. They have these lovely leather armchairs that is the perfect place to have your morning tea. I always leave myself a little extra time here to people watch with my tea here.
